If the co-efficient of adhesion on dry rails is 0.26, which of the following could be the value for wet rails ?

Correct answer: D. 0.16

  • A. 0.3
  • B. 0.26
  • C. 0.225
  • D. 0.16

Explanation

Wet rails reduce adhesion below the dry-rail value, so the coefficient must be less than 0.26; a commonly used wet-rail value is about 0.16. The value 0.30 is higher than the dry-rail coefficient and is therefore impossible here.
